American Microcap Institute Maintains ‘Strong Buy’ on NeoGenomics

Cancer Genetic Testing Lab Raises FY ’07 Guidance, Announces Growth Initiatives

Key Largo, FL, January 19, 2007 -- The American Microcap Institute (AMI), a leading online resource for microcap investors and a division of Hawk Associates Inc., announced today that it issued an update to its analyst coverage on NeoGenomics, Inc. (OTC Bulletin Board: NGNM) based on the company’s third quarter earnings.

NeoGenomics is an independent medical laboratory company specializing in genetic testing for cancer. AMI maintained its “strong buy” rating and set a price target range of $1.80 to $2.10 by the end of 2007. The third quarter of 2006 was NeoGenomics’ third consecutive profitable quarter. Total revenues grew 186% year-over-year but decreased 9% on a sequential basis due to seasonality and a transition in customer base to higher margin clients. The company also announced a record number of new customers in Q3, the opening of a new lab in Irvine, Calif., and the introduction of a new genetic pathology solutions (GPS) testing service. Subsequent to the release of Q3 earnings, NeoGenomics also announced the launch of the industry’s first tech-only FISH testing service for pathologists.

About NeoGenomics, Inc.
NeoGenomics, Inc. is a high-complexity CLIA–certified clinical laboratory that offers cancer genetic diagnostic testing services including cytogenetics, fluorescence in-situ hybridization (FISH), flow cytometry and molecular genetic testing. NeoGenomics is headquartered in Fort Myers, Fla., and services the needs of oncologists, pathologists, urologists, hospitals and other reference laboratories not offering genetic testing throughout the United States.
